Different Welder’s Certifications
Although the AWS’ standard CW (Certified Welder) certificate helps make you eligible for most positions, some fields mandate a certain certificate. A handful of the most-common of them appear below.
- Certified Welding Instructor and Senior Certified Welding Instructor Certification for inspectors and senior inspectors
- American Petroleum Institute Certification for welders that work on pipelines in the energy field
- Certified Welder Credentials to become a Certified Welder
- American Society of Mechanical Engineers Certification for welders who work with boiler and pressure containers

The following data shows jobs and earnings projections for welding professionals in the State of Ohio through 2022.
| Ohio | Employment | |||
|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2012 | 2022 | Change | Annual Job Openings | |
|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ers | 13,760 | 14,370 | 4% | 400 |
| Ohio | Annual Salary | ||
|---|---|---|---|
| Low | Median | High | |
| Welders, Cutters, Solderers, and Brazers |
$24,800 | $35,300 | $50,800 |
Source: O*Net Online
